# Flaglight Rollouts — Approvals

Quick version for on-call: any rollout touching more than 5% of traffic needs an approval in Flaglight before the ramp continues. Kill switches don't need approval — just flip them and note it in the incident channel. Scheduled ramps pause automatically if error budget burns hot. If you're stuck at 2 a.m. with a pending approval, there's one person authorized to override, and that's the approver below.

account owner for tagep-bafof: Norael Gilax Juleth

## Env Vars — Garage Feed

Quick notes for the sync: the Stallwick occupancy feed now pushes counts from all four downtown decks every 30 seconds. `GF_POLL_MS` and `GF_DECK_FILTER` behave as before, no drama there. The only gotcha is the upstream sensor gateway now requires an auth credential instead of IP allowlisting, so that has to live in the env file. Put the credential line right below this paragraph.

secret setting of fajof-tagep: VAULT_KEY13=796f7aba7157f

Handover for the Brindlecote test-data factory library (fixturesmith). Support team: all generators live in the registry module; seed values are deterministic per tenant. Rollo maintained the schema mappings and documented edge cases in the wiki. If you ever need to restore the sealed fixtures vault, use the recovery passphrase that appears directly below this note.

vault phrase of yaguf-hahaf = druath-holix